Latest News

East High School is still updating its historic campus. For example, all of the math and science classrooms now have new interactive technology that makes it easier to analyze data in real time. The school recently got a grant to grow its "Leopards for Life" program, which gives students access to a wide range of health resources and chances to serve their community. The athletic department has also opened a new multi-sport turf field, which gives the school's soccer, football, and lacrosse teams a place to play that is as good as a professional field.
